Transaction a9088a36e7127ec1330c2ec1720d2e477b15a3227aec941fa5faf6feb9123933

195 Input
2 Outputs
  • a9088a36e7127ec1330c2ec1720d2e477b15a3227aec941fa5faf6feb9123933:0
  • value  2180869538
    address  38Y93nYLWkcg6bGyC8kmJJzbSBc8SFNBtk
  • a9088a36e7127ec1330c2ec1720d2e477b15a3227aec941fa5faf6feb9123933:1
  • value  963061
    address  3PfjqPCasjATohmQdEBfXdFiZGWfrhXjJa